Terminology3.1 Definitions:3
8、.1.1 Definitions shall be in accordance with TerminologyC11.3.2 Definitions of Terms Specific to This Standard:3.2.1 members, nstuds, runners, tracks, bracing, bridging,accessories, or other items manufactured in accordance withthis specification.3.2.2 structural member, na member in a steel frameds
9、ystem in which the loading exceeds any of the followingconditions: a transverse load of 20 lbf/ft (290 N/m) of memberlength, or an axial load, exclusive of sheathing, of 200 lbf(890 N) per member.4. Materials and Manufacture4.1 Members shall be manufactured from steel meeting therequirements of Spec
10、ification A1003/A1003M.4.2 The minimum steel thickness (base steel) shall be notless than 0.0329 in. (0.84 mm).4.3 Individual measurements before the application of pro-tective coating shall be not less than 95 % of the specifieddesign thickness.4.4 Members shall comply with the corrosion protection
11、requirements as listed in AISI S240, Section A4.4.5 Edges of members shall be manufactured to minimizeburrs and sharp edges.4.6 Factory punch-outs, when provided, shall be locatedalong the centerline of the webs of members and shall havecenter-to-center spacing of not less than 24 in. (610 mm). Webp
12、unch-outs maximum width shall be the lesser of 0.5 times themember depth, d, or 212 in. (64 mm).
